Wraparound Care at St Edmund’s
At St Edmund’s, we know that busy families value flexible, high-quality childcare. That’s why we’re proud to offer a variety of services outside the normal school day, giving children a safe, happy place to start and finish their day.

  • Breakfast Club – Now opening from 7.45am, our Breakfast Club gives children a healthy, energising start to the day in a friendly, welcoming environment. We provide excellent value at £4.00 per session. Spaces are currently available, please contact our Admin Team on 020 8894 7898 to book a place.
  • After School Clubs – From sport and music to drama, coding and creative arts, we run a wide range of after-school clubs so children can explore their interests, develop new skills, and enjoy time with friends.
Independent on-site after school Provision 
  • Frejo After School Club - please contact Director: Ellen Walker 07518 119924
    All staff at Frejo are permanent members of staff; they do not employ casual staff as they feel this does give children a safe continuity of care. The group’s leader holds a childcare degree qualification including Early Years Professional Status.  All other staff hold or are working towards playwork/early years’ qualifications at level 2 and 3. All staff are DBS checked.

With wraparound care at St Edmund’s, you can be confident your child is safe, engaged, and happy, while you enjoy peace of mind and flexibility.
